{"id":"CVE-2026-90027","aliases":[],"url":"https://o3.security/vulnerability/CVE-2026-90027","summary":"usb: typec: qcom-pmic-typec: disable cc_debounce_dwork on stop","details":"In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ved:\n\nusb: typec: qcom-pmic-typec: disable cc_debounce_dwork on stop\n\ncc_debounce_dwork is queued from the set_cc() and start_toggling()\ncallbacks, which run from TCPM's kthread worker.  port_stop() returns\nbefore tcpm_unregister_port() destroys that worker.  Flushing the worker\nduring unregister may therefore run a callback which queues the delayed\nwork after port_stop() has returned.\n\nThe delayed work can then run after devres has freed pmic_typec_port.\n\nUse disable_delayed_work_sync() in port_stop() to cancel a pending\ninstance and prevent the TCPM callbacks from queueing another one.\n\nThis issue was found by an in-house static analysis tool.","published":"2026-09-16T10:33:29.700Z","modified":"2026-09-17T03:47:27.388169118Z","cvss":{"score":7.8,"severity":"HIGH","vector":"CVSS:3.1/AV:L/AC:L/PR:L/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:H/A:H"},"epss":null,"cisaKev":null,"exploitsKnown":null,"affectedPackages":[{"ecosystem":"Linux","name":"Kernel","fixedVersion":"6.12.110"}],"fix":null,"references":[{"type":"PACKAGE","url":"https://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/stable/linux.git"},{"type":"WEB","url":"https://git.kernel.org/stable/c/1ab669c2b44e1040ddfab7cd7f717aad580d17aa"},{"type":"WEB","url":"https://git.kernel.org/stable/c/263f7d61a4201cde16849b2d016251806e7418be"},{"type":"WEB","url":"https://git.kernel.org/stable/c/4359b5f95c93a4658e08368fa6fab9d89eb98447"},{"type":"WEB","url":"https://git.kernel.org/stable/c/c614d7c44ca7fb78867ba46b233acdb59287e8c8"},{"type":"ADVISORY","url":"https://github.com/CVEProject/cvelistV5/tree/main/cves/2026/90xxx/CVE-2026-90027.json"},{"type":"ADVISORY","url":"https://nvd.nist.gov/vuln/detail/CVE-2026-90027"}],"provenance":{"sources":["OSV.dev","FIRST.org (EPSS)"],"lastVerified":"2026-09-17T03:47:27.388169118Z"}}
